Robinson Helicopter Company Names Volo Mission as New Authorized Distributor for R66 Utility Helicopter to Expand Operational Capabilities

Posted by Admin

Torrance, CA and Campbell, TX – January 14, 2025 – Robinson Helicopter Company (RHC), the world’s leading manufacturer of civil helicopters, has approved Volo Mission as an authorized Distributor for the R66 Utility helicopter in the United States. Volo Mission, a leading utility helicopter training and consulting company, provides comprehensive services and support to meet the critical demands of the external load and aerial firefighting industry.

LifeSave Kansas Earns Prestigious CAMTS Accreditation

Posted by Admin

Wichita, KS, Jan. 14, 2025 – The LifeSave Kansas emergency air medical program is proud to announce its accreditation by the Commission on Accreditation of Medical Transport Systems (CAMTS). This accreditation affirms the program’s unwavering commitment to safety and clinical excellence over its 24 years of life-saving service to the state of Kansas.

Pureflight Aviation Training Experiences Busiest Year in 40 Years

Posted by Admin

Newberg, OR - Pureflight Aviation Training has a rich aviation history. Originally established in 1983 as Precision Aviation Training, Pureflight has been providing intentional training and real-world preparation to helicopter and airplane students for decades, offering big school quality with small school culture. 2024 has been the busiest year in the school’s history, and 2025 is looking strong to build on this growth and success.

Robinson Helicopter Company and Rotorcorp Enter Agreement to Improve Aftermarket Support and Services

Posted by Admin

Torrance, CA and Atlanta, GA – January 6, 2025 – Robinson Helicopter Company (RHC), the world’s leading manufacturer of civil helicopters, has entered an agreement with Rotorcorp Services, LLC., effective January 1, 2025. Rotorcorp will leverage its deep understanding of Robinson Helicopter operators worldwide to advise and help implement a broad range of new company initiatives designed to enhance part sales and aftermarket services.

Vita Inclinata Awarded Navy Small Business Innovation Research Contract to Advance Critical Maritime Lifting Operations

Posted by Admin

Broomfield, CO — January 9, 2025 — Vita Inclinata Technologies, a leading provider of intelligent lifting technology and solutions for aerospace and industrial construction industries, announced today it is nearing completion of Phase I of its recently-secured Navy Small Business Innovation Research (SBIR) contract to explore the application of its Vita Load Navigator (VLN) for U.S. Navy material transport operations. As the Navy seeks to enhance the safety and precision of lifting operations, including vessel replenishment and transport between vessels and shore, Vita’s VLN technology is poised to meet these critical needs.
